At the end of this lecture students should be able to:
- Understand the importance of project procurement management and the increasing use of outsourcing for information technology projects.
- Describe the work involved in planning purchases and acquisitions for projects, the contents of a procurement management plan and contract statement of work, and calculations involved in a make-or-buy analysis.
- Discuss what is involved in planning contracting, including the creation of various procurement documents and evaluation criteria for sellers.
- Understand the process of requesting seller responses and the difference between proposals and bids.
- Describe the seller selection process and recognize different approaches for evaluating proposals or selecting suppliers.
- Discuss the importance of good contract administration.
- Describe the contract closure process.
- Discuss types of software available to assist in project procurement management.
